Output 59113455332d58c94c1d392ebf64902211f30ea73549e11eba70b7d17818a1e7:38

value
2295583322
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6e9930e449ccd54bbc77ec1e9a6400c9d3f43b02 OP_EQUAL
address
3BmomYLwWJ9m99mPoQotXVogXFamRKYNcJ
transaction
59113455332d58c94c1d392ebf64902211f30ea73549e11eba70b7d17818a1e7
spent
true